Fernandes wants Man Utd to beat Real Madrid to 'rare market opportunity'
Bruno Fernandes wants Manchester United to beat Real Madrid to the signing of Al-Hilal midfielder Ruben Neves, according to a report.
Earlier this week, a bombshell report alleged that the Portugal international is looking to leave Saudi Arabia in the January transfer window. Neves, it was claimed, is keen to return to the Premier League.
The 28-year-old left Wolves for Al-Hilal for €55 million in the summer of 2023, but with only six months remaining on his deal and no extension forthcoming, there is a mutual desire to part ways again in the winter.
Al-Hilal are said to be prepared to sell Neves for around €20m in January. This would free up a foreign spot in their team and allow them to complete an ambitious incoming.
The Riyadh giants are interested in Mohamed Salah and Bruno Fernandes. The fact that they are targeting the latter is somewhat ironic, though, because the 31-year-old has wanted Man Utd to sign his compatriot for a number of seasons.
Neves a market opportunity
Neves is said to have been offered to the Red Devils, but the Old Trafford club won't have a free run at his signing. According to SportsMole, citing "reports in Spain," Real Madrid are also in the mix.
Los Blancos view Neves as a "rare market opportunity," given that a player of his quality is usually not available for as little as €20m. With the club beset by injuries, it is not ruled out that someone could arrive in January.
Jude Bellingham, Aurelien Tchouameni, Eduardo Camavinga and Federico Valverde have all spent time on the treatment table this season, so it is no surprise that a midfield reinforcement is being mulled over by Real Madrid chiefs.
Man Utd, though, are still considered the favourites for his signature. It is not just Fernandes who is pushing for Neves' arrival, but also head coach Ruben Amorim.
Fernandes recently revealed that he spoke to Neves when Al-Hilal wanted him in the summer, so the roles are likely to be reversed now, with agent Bruno trying to bring his compatriot to Manchester.
